On October 14, 2025, Microsoft's support for Windows 10 will officially end. After that date, any devices still running Windows 10 will no longer receive security updates, technical assistance, or new features. Those PCs will still work; they just won't be secure. Microsoft recommends upgrading to Windows 11 before the October deadline if you want your PC to remain safe to use. But what if your laptop or desktop can't run Windows 11? What if you don't want to pay for a new computer just because Microsoft won't allow you to upgrade your current machine? In this one-session class, OFL's  Digital Services and Technology Librarian will provide options for what to do when Windows 10 reaches the end. Learn about paid options to keep Windows 10 secure, cost-effective alternatives to the Windows operating system, and options for securely disposing of your old Windows 10 device.
